Entry Level Air Traffic Control information

What are some common challenges faced by entry level air traffic controllers during their initial training and first year on the job?

Entry-level air traffic controllers often encounter challenges such as managing high stress levels, adapting to shift work, and mastering complex communication protocols. The training process is rigorous and includes both classroom instruction and hands-on simulations, which can be intense and fast-paced. Additionally, new controllers must quickly learn to make critical decisions under pressure while maintaining safety and efficiency. Support from experienced colleagues and ongoing feedback are integral to overcoming these challenges and building confidence in the role.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an entry level air traffic controller?

To thrive as an Entry Level Air Traffic Controller, you need strong spatial awareness, multitasking ability, and a solid educational background, often with a degree or training in aviation or air traffic management and successful completion of the FAA Air Traffic Collegiate Training Initiative (AT-CTI) program or equivalent. Familiarity with radar systems, air traffic control simulators, and communication equipment is typically required. Excellent communication, decision-making under pressure, and teamwork are essential soft skills for this role. These skills and qualifications are crucial to ensure the safe, efficient, and orderly flow of air traffic in a high-stakes environment.

What is an entry level air traffic control job?

Entry level air traffic control jobs are positions for individuals who are new to the field and are responsible for guiding and monitoring aircraft to ensure safe and efficient operations in the air and on the ground. These positions typically involve training at an FAA-approved facility and working under supervision before becoming fully certified. Entry level controllers usually start by handling less complex airspace or assisting more experienced controllers, gradually taking on more responsibility as they gain experience and complete additional training.

POSITION SUMMARY
Coordinate inbound and outbound shipments and maintain yard flow and inventory for operations.
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ES
  1. Direct truck drivers to assure trailers are located in correct yard location
  2. Promote efficiencies through optimal trailer placement location
  3. Administer truck traffic, including:
  4. Ensure shipping paperwork matches computer system
  5. Validate paperwork and trailer marking match
  6. Provide proper paperwork to truck drivers
  7. Maintain accurate inventory records in the computer system
  8. Assure safety requirements are maintained
  9. Provide inspection of truck cargo/equipment as required
  10. Maintain clean, organized, safe and secure office area
  11. Manage and record daily production reports and yard checks by working in close cooperation with drivers and client representatives
  12. Perform other projects and duties as assigned
